These are the door handle repair faults we are called out to most often in Uniontown. If you recognise one, the underlying cause is usually the second half of the line.
- The exterior handle on the sliding door has snappedCommon on old patio doors where the pull is a thin casting under years of load.
- The inside lever works but the outside one does notA sheared spindle or a split-spindle set with one half stripped at the tang.
- A keyed handle will not turn with the keyThe cylinder inside the handle has failed, which is separate from the handle body itself.
- It catches at one point in the turnA burr or bent tailpiece dragging inside the latch case.
- The lever droops and will not return levelFailed return spring inside the handle body.
- The lever has dropped a few degrees and stayed thereA fatigued return spring in the rose or a worn spindle no longer holding the lever level.

The wet winter and dry late-summer cycle here is severe enough that a door adjusted perfectly in February can bind badly by September.
Humidity swells a wood door so the latch has to be pulled harder to clear a tight strike, and that extra force goes straight through the handle spindle, which is the part that eventually shears.
As a frame shifts with the soil under it, the latch stops meeting the strike squarely, and the handle mechanism ends up doing work it was never designed for every single time the door is used.

- Work out what is actually looseRose, chassis, spindle or fixings. They feel similar from the outside and need different fixes.
- Check the door and strike alignmentA latch dragging on the strike puts load through the handle mechanism and is a common reason handles fail early.
- Reuse what is soundIf the escutcheons and cylinder are good, we change the failed part and keep the rest, which matters on matched sets.
- Fit square to the doorBackset, thickness and bore all get checked. A set fitted to an oversized bore will work loose again within weeks.
- Set the latch engagementThe latch should enter the strike cleanly with the door pushed to. No lifting, no shoulder, no jiggle. We note the reveal measurements on clay-soil jobs so that if it shifts again there is a baseline to compare against.
- Check every handle in the runIf one handle in a house or building has worn out, we look at the others while we are there.

Should I switch from knobs to levers?
Levers are easier for anybody with limited grip or with their hands full, and they are required on most commercial doors. For older residents in Uniontown it is one of the cheapest accessibility improvements you can make to a house.
Why does my door rattle after a new handle was fitted?
The new latch is probably sitting at a slightly different depth than the old one, so the strike no longer holds the door tight. Adjusting the strike fixes it in a few minutes.
Why does my exterior handle keep corroding?
Exposure. In Perry County an exterior handle needs a finish rated for it, and cheap plated hardware on a door that gets weather will pit within a couple of years no matter how well it is installed.
My lever handle droops. Can that be repaired?
Yes, usually. The return spring inside the handle body has failed. On decent hardware we can replace the spring cassette; on thin builder-grade sets it is often cheaper to fit a better handle than to rebuild a weak one.
Do you do commercial handle and lever work?
Yes, including Grade 1 lever sets, classroom and storeroom functions and hardware on doors with closers, where the handle has to work against constant spring pressure.
The handles in my rental property keep failing. Why?
Almost always builder-grade hardware on doors that get heavy use. Grade 2 or Grade 1 hardware costs more up front and stops the repeat calls, which for a landlord in Uniontown usually pays for itself inside two years.
